Who Is Queen Candel and Why Does Her Gorosei Meeting Matter?
For those who need a refresher: Queen Candel (also spelled Candelle in some translations) is a royal figure connected to Brook’s backstory. Chapter 1183 introduced us to young Brook’s life in the Esperia Kingdom, where he formed deep bonds with Candelle and a warrior named Shuri. These weren’t just casual acquaintances — Oda framed their relationship as the emotional core of Brook’s youth, the kind of connection that shapes a person’s soul for decades.
But here’s where Chapter 1184 makes everything click into place. Queen Candel didn’t just appear in Brook’s past — she’s actively operating in the present-day world government. And her meeting with the Gorosei suggests she’s far more than a grieving queen from a forgotten kingdom.
According to multiple spoiler analyses, the scene shows Queen Candel discussing matters with the Five Elders in a setting that strongly resembles the Holy Knights’ headquarters. This has sparked one of the most explosive theories in recent One Piece history.
The Holy Knight Theory: Is Queen Candel One of Them?
Here’s the theory that’s keeping fans awake at night: Queen Candel may be a Holy Knight, or at minimum, someone with authority over them. The Holy Knights — officially known as the God’s Knights — are the elite military force that serves directly under the Gorosei. They’re the ones who answered Imu’s call to annihilate the Lulusia Kingdom, wielding power that rivals even the Admirals.
The evidence is stacking up:
- Direct Gorosei access: Only the highest-ranking figures in the world government get audiences with the Five Elders. For Queen Candel to sit across from them in a private meeting suggests she holds enormous institutional power.
- The Esperia Kingdom connection: The Esperia Kingdom, where young Brook grew up, may have been a kingdom with ties to the ancient world — possibly even a kingdom that existed during the Void Century. Oda’s decision to give Brook a backstory rooted in a specific kingdom (not just random wandering) is never accidental.
- Shuri’s mysterious role: The warrior Shuri, introduced alongside Candelle in Brook’s flashback, has not been fully explained. If Queen Candel is connected to the Holy Knights, could Shuri have been a knight too? Or perhaps an enemy of the world government — making Brook’s entire childhood a political powder keg?
What This Means for Brook’s Role in the Final War
Let’s not forget: Oda doesn’t do character backstory for no reason. The fact that he’s dedicating multiple chapters to Brook’s past during the Elbaf arc — the setting of the final saga’s climax — means Brook is about to play a role far bigger than comic relief and skull jokes.
Brook ate the Yomi Yomi no Mi, the Revive-Revive Fruit, which allowed his soul to return to the world after death. In a series where Nerona Imu has been shown to possess terrifying life-extending powers and the Gorosei have displayed supernatural transformation abilities, Brook’s connection to the world of the dead might be the key to understanding the true nature of Imu’s immortality.
If Queen Candel is indeed connected to the Holy Knights and the Gorosei, then Brook’s past friendship with her puts him at the center of the world government’s deepest secrets. The Soul King might literally hold the key to defeating Imu — not through combat, but through his unique understanding of souls, death, and whatever force keeps the Five Elders and Imu alive across centuries.
The Loki and Imu Connection
Chapter 1184 also gave us a glimpse of Prince Loki and Imu’s confrontation, another piece of the puzzle. Loki, the giant prince of Elbaf imprisoned for his connection to a forbidden sun god, represents the ancient history that Imu is desperately trying to suppress. When you combine Loki’s storyline with Queen Candel’s Gorosei meeting and Brook’s Esperia Kingdom past, a pattern emerges: the world government’s reach extends into every major kingdom that has ties to the Void Century.
Elbaf. Esperia. Lulusia. Joy Boy’s ancient kingdom. These aren’t random locations — they’re nodes in a network that Oda is slowly revealing. And Queen Candel might be the thread connecting them all.
